True to our slogan, Experiencia docet, our mission is to advance animal science and promote viable animal production systems, while sustaining natural resources and the environment and thereby to serve in the interests of human welfare. The emphasis and focus are on relevant issues pertaining to the southern African region. The scope of our interests includes all facets of the husbandry of farm livestock species (cattle, sheep, goats, pigs, poultry, ostriches and horses) including the products derived from them (meat, milk and dairy products, wool, mohair, leather and eggs) as well as relevant aspects of aquatic and wildlife species. Sociological and managerial aspects of well-defined livestock production and farming systems are also of interest\. Fostering the scientific interests and professional status of members\. Serving as mouthpiece on all matters relating to animal production and animal products in compliance with public welfare and general interests. The South African Society for Animal Science (SASAS) was formerly known as the South African Society of Animal Production (SASAP). In 1962 Dr Danie Joubert became the first editor of the Society's Proceedings which, in 1971, acquired the status of a professional journal entitled the South African Journal of Animal Science. The professional interest of Animal Scientists has been a primary concern of the Society since its foundation. SASAP members were instrumental in the establishment of the Liaison Committee for Professional Societies concerned with Agriculture and the Joint Council of Scientific Societies, as well as in the establishment of the South African Council of Natural Scientists (currently known as the South African Council for Natural Scientific Professions or SACNASP). Although the latter body registered animal scientists since 1982, it wasn't until 1993 when a group of SASAS members founded the South African Association of Professional Animal Scientists, an association whose first concern is the professional interest of animal scientists and to ensure professional service to clients.
